Summary/Abstract: Purpose – The aim of the study is to identify opportunities to implement the BSC as an instrument of strategic financial management in the Polish farms. The specific objectives include: (1) to present socio-economic specifics of the agricultural sector, which could potentially hinder the implementation of BSC; (2) to assess current implementations of the BSC, in terms of challenges (problems) and opportunities, particularly in practice of financial management. Design/Methodology/approach – This article is a review study, so the critical literature review was used as the dominant research method. A comparative approach was exposed. Findings – Evaluation of existing proposals for implementation of BSC indicates the need for a flexible adjustment of "architecture" of BSC (the set of perspectives, linkages, targets and initiatives) to the specifics of particular types of farms. Employing accounting systems, followed by business reporting, may promote operationalization of the "financial perspective" of BSC. Implementation of this instrument at farm-level typically requires cooperation with the agricultural advisor, or creating alliances with research units. Originality/value – The added value of this paper is an attempt to organize the current state of empirical research (including a relatively small number of studies) on the implementation of the BSC entities in the agricultural sector. We identified difficulties and opportunities associated with the implementation of this type of instrument, which is important from the point of view of further work applications.
